Transaction 2e85f224e90a170422cb5800cf08e5885eecb9dab8fd3cb0155670ad9f8ddd88

85 Input
2 Outputs
  • 2e85f224e90a170422cb5800cf08e5885eecb9dab8fd3cb0155670ad9f8ddd88:0
  • value  921931
    address  37ot58puhH5AoChkUxAjJABRdisvE9a6G8
  • 2e85f224e90a170422cb5800cf08e5885eecb9dab8fd3cb0155670ad9f8ddd88:1
  • value  2314914548
    address  35NoZVyXLa97nivzY2ipaEc4a9E3HqzN36